The short version
Above-average SATs results. Nearly full.
- SATs results are above the national average, with 77% meeting the expected standard (national: 62%)
- This is a Catholic school, so faith criteria may apply to admissions
- The school is nearly full at 93% capacity

Questions parents ask
How many pupils attend St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School?
St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School currently has 227 pupils on roll, according to the latest Department for Education data.
What ages does St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School take?
St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School caters for pupils aged 2 to 11. It is classified as a primary school.
Where is St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School?
St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School is in Widnes, WA8 6DD, in the Halton local authority area. The map on this page shows the exact location and nearby schools.
Does St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School have a sixth form?
No, St Gerard's Catholic Primary and Nursery School does not have a sixth form. Pupils move to a different school or college for post-16 study.
